Can Anyone In The Airline Profession Tell Me If Commercial Flights Carry Oxygen For Individual Use?



My sister is getting over phneumonia and is a little anxious. She would feel better knowing that they had oxygen in the unlikely case that she would need it travelling this Thursday.

  1. They do carry oxygen on every flight, though it’s meant for use in case of fire (To let pilots/cabin crew do their work in a smoke filled cabin) and as such it’s not medical oxygen. (Doesn’t contain the same amount of moisture that medical oxygen does.)
    But airlines can and will provide oxygen for medical use as well, though you will have to call and talk to them beforehand to set up the details.

  3. I work for USAirways and I know that we do not carry oxygen for personal use. If she needs oxygen, the only device allowed on our airline is a Portable Oxygen Concentrator. You would want to check with the individual airline to see what they provide or what is allowed to carry on.
